What is the climate like in Rizhao, Shandong? Is there any disaster weather?
Rizhao has a temperate monsoon climate with four distinct seasons. There is no severe cold in winter and no scorching heat in summer. It is very humid and has frequent landfalls of typhoons. The average annual temperature is 12.7°C, the average annual humidity is 72%, the frost-free period is 223 days, the average annual sunshine is 2533 hours, and the average annual precipitation is 874 mm. The air quality meets the national secondary standard. Rizhao belongs to the eastern monsoon zone, with hot and rainy summers and cold and dry winters. Because it is close to the coast and is significantly affected by the ocean, the temperature difference between the four seasons is smaller than other inland areas at the same latitude, so the temperatures in summer and winter are moderate.
There is almost no major disastrous weather, and at most there are droughts and occasional typhoons.
